SolrCatalog implementation of FileManager throws exception if no product is found

    Description

      Currently, the method extractCompleteProduct() of SolrCatalog throws an exception if no matching product is found. The exception propagates all the way up to the XmlRpcFileManager causing the method hasProduct() to fail, instead of returning false.

      Rather the extractCompleteProduct() method should return "null" if the number of documents found by the query is Solr, since this is what is expected by the XmlRpcFileManager.
